Answer: chol (bile) + angi (vessel) + oma (tumor) = tumor of the bile vessels (ducts located in the liver) Question: If a medical professional is referring to the left lower quadrant of the abdomen, he may abbreviate it: Answer: LLQ. The term comes from two parts: '-lobo' referring to a 'lobe' of an organ (such as the lung or liver) and '-ectomy', a suffix meaning 'removal or excision'.
